'Prostate Cancer' to Get 4 Week Run at Powerhouse Theatre
by BWW News Desk
- Mar 17, 2008
Hal Ackerman takes a frank look at his own mortality in his play Testosterone: How Prostate Cancer Made a Man of Me. The playwright also takes center stage in his autobiographical work, joined by supporting cast members Dennis Lee Kelly and Lisa Robins. Michael Arabian directs a four-week run at The Powerhouse Theatre in Santa Monica April 18 through May 10.
'The Who's Tommy' with Egan, Duff in Hollywood Production, June 18-29
by BWW News Desk
- Feb 21, 2008
Flicker House Productions is announcing a new production of The Who's Tommy at the Ricardo Montalbán Theatre in Hollywood. The Who's Tommy, which has music and lyrics by Pete Townshend and book by Pete Townshend and Des McAnuff, will be performed for two weeks only, June 18 to 29. The cast will include Susan Egan, Haylie Duff and Nona Hendryx.
